Louise Stoupe’s practice is focused on intellectual property and international arbitration and litigation. She is a trial lawyer, recognized expert in e-discovery and international IP law and is a highly regarded counselor on IP issues to some of the largest technology companies in the world. Ms. Stoupe also specializes in international arbitration and was one of the primary drafters of Guam’s International Arbitration law.

Ms. Stoupe is a partner in the Litigation Department. She obtained her Bachelor of Arts and Bachelor of Laws (Honors) from the University of Auckland in 1996. While practicing commercial and international litigation in New Zealand, she obtained a Masters of Commercial Law (First Class Honors), graduating at the top of her class. In 1999 she was awarded the Fulbright Buddle Findlay Award to study for a Masters of Law at Duke University. Before moving to the Tokyo office in 2001, Ms. Stoupe was a member of the litigation department at Morrison & Foerster’s office in Palo Alto.

In May 2008, IP Law & Business, a sibling publication of the American Lawyer, named Louise Stoupe to its first-ever "Top 50 Under 45" list of Intellectual Property lawyers under the age 45. Ms. Stoupe was honored for her cutting-edge work for Japan-based clients. She is the second youngest person on the 50-lawyer list.

Ms. Stoupe is licensed to practice law in the State of California, England and Wales, and New Zealand.

Representative work includes:

  • Representing Funai Electric Co. Ltd in its litigation regarding DTV’s in the ITC and the Central District of California.
  • Represented Toshiba Corporation and its subsidiaries in patent and trade secret disputes including in the Eastern District of Texas and California state courts related to NAND Flash memory.
  • Representing Japanese mobile phone carriers in industry wide patent litigation in the District of Maryland.
  • Represented major Japanese bank in technology licensing dispute against US software vendor.
  • Represented Fuji Electric in various commercial disputes in California and Texas, including one of the landmark cases on service of process in Japan.
  • Presented at the HTCIA Asia Pacific Conference 2007 on E-discovery.
  • Represented clients in various confidential arbitral proceedings involving AAA, LCIA and ICC Rules.
